**Kōrero mō te tūranga - About the role**

Te Herenga Waka - Victoria University of Wellington is currently recruiting a Digital Manufacturing Technician.

The Digital Manufacturing Technician will provide technical support services for a range of digital fabrication and manufacturing equipment, in support of the faculty’s teaching, learning, research, and outreach programs.

**Key Responsibilities**:

- Provide specialist additive manufacturing (3D printing) services, including operation of Stratasys polyjet multi-material 3D printer, and the BigRep FDM 3D printer as a print bureau service to faculty stakeholders, supporting both teaching and a world-leading research program at the faculty.
- Provision of general additive manufacturing (3D printing) technical advice to clients, including 3D file CAD support and costing/estimating of print jobs.
- Maintain and support a range of other digital manufacturing/ prototyping equipment used at the faculty workshops.
- As part of the technical team, help maintain the assigned digital manufacturing equipment, including servicing of the equipment, ordering spares, and training stakeholders on operation and health and safety.

**Ō pūmanawa - About you**

You will be a motivated, customer-focused individual who can take the initiative and provide excellent technical support services. You may be a recent graduate or be in a relevant industry. You will have the desire to become an expert in the field of additive manufacturing at the faculty.

**Key Requirements**:

- A tertiary qualification within a relevant field, or relevant Industry experience. In particular, experience and enthusiasm for additive manufacturing (3D printing).
- Good people and communication skills including the ability to relate to people from various backgrounds, and to both students and academic staff in a face-to-face setting.
- Ability to build strong working relationships with a variety of stakeholders.
- Ability to work as part of a team as well as having individual responsibilities.
